Immigrants from West Indies vs Subsaharan African Bachelor's Degree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 72,420,477 people shows a poor negative corre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from West Indies and percentage of population with at least bachelor's degree education in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.160 and weighted average of 34.6%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 508,116,051 people shows a significant negative correlation between the proportion of Sub-Saharan Africans and percentage of population with at least bachelor's degree education in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.604 and weighted average of 35.8%, a difference of 3.4%.
